For Your Safety
Working safely with this ma-
chine is possible only when the
operating and safety informa-
tion are read completely and
the instructions contained there-
in are strictly followed.
Only the machines listed may be used for
driving in screws with the screwdriving at-
tachment.
The safety information of the drive tool must
be observed and met.
To ensure the reliable functioning of the ma-
chine, only the screw strips listed in the tech-
nical data may be used.
Never direct the tool against other persons or
animals.
For long hair, wear hair protection. Work
only with close-fitting clothes.
Hold the machine tightly: When driving in
screws, high reaction moments can briefly
occur.
When working, always provide for a secure
stance.
Insert the screw strips only when the drive tool
is switched off.
Pay attention that the work surface is firmly
seated.
Use only original WÜRTH parts and accesso-
ries.
For further notes on safety refer to enclosed
sheet.

Use as Intended
The machine is intended for the efficient screwdriv-
ing of drilling screws, chipboard screws and wood
screws in trade and industry.
For damage caused by usage other then intended,
the user is responsible.
Assembly
To drive the screwdriving attachment, only the ma-
chines from the Würth S 50 TB screwdriver program
with a spindle collar Ø of 23 mm are suitable.
Attach the adapter 2 and tighten the clamping
screws 3.
Insert the screwdriving bit 1 into the drive spindle 4.
Slide the screwdriving attachment over the screw-
driving bit 1 and all the way to the stop on the spin-
dle collar of the drive tool. Tighten fastening
screw 11.
Setting the Screw Length
Unscrew the locking screw 6 using the Allen key
(size 3 mm). Adjust the stop 9 until the required val-
ue can be seen on the scale 7. In this position, lock
the stop with the locking screw 6.
